Princess Petal adventures onto iPad – with CBeebies star Cerrie Burnell

Intriguing book-app of the day is definitely Princess Petal and the Trapdoor, which has just launched on iPad from developer Attic Sound & Music.

It’s the tale of Princess Petal, who “doesn’t want to stay in her room… she wants an adventure”. That would be a rhyming adventure, with text, sound and interactivity spread across 20 digital pages.

Voice narration comes from CBeebies presenter Cerrie Burnell, too – a familiar and friendly voice for a generation of children here in the UK. We love the illustration style in the app, and judging by the roars and howls in the screenshots, it’ll be great fun to read out with relish.

Princess Petal and the Trapdoor costs £1.99 on the App Store.
